my vote is for prox-N. It costs 60$ for 2 months. You can use only 0.5ml a day and you can get 4 months of it.

Dr. Proctor was the first person to use copper peptides for hair loss. He has the primary patent in this.

However, he or Dr. Pickart cannot use the peptide used in tricomin (tricomin got this patent applied and approved when Dr. Proctor's generic patent for all coppper peptides was pending).

Tricomin went through fda trials 1 and 2.

I use both prox-N and tricomin.

(Prox-N also contains nano, the minoxidil like regrowth agent and other sods like tempo and pbn in small amounts).
